Как выбрать подходящий продукт

Применение:

Choose carrier-free for sensitive bioassays (e.g., CAR-T expansion, organoid culture, SPR). His-tag works best for pull-down and purification workflows.

Экспрессионная система:

Use HEK293/CHO for native glycosylation and disulfide bonds; E. coli for cost-effective high-throughput screening; insect/yeast when moderate PTMs are sufficient.

Тег и формат:

His-tag for IMAC purification and binding studies; Fc-chimera for enhanced avidity and half-life; biotinylated for immobilization on streptavidin surfaces.

Эндотоксин:

Match your assay tolerance — ≤0.1 EU/µg is recommended for immune cell culture and in vivo studies. Always verify via the lot-specific CoA.

Часто задаваемые вопросы (ЧЗВ)

Что означает «без носителя»?

Carrier-free proteins contain no stabilizers (e.g., BSA), reducing interference in sensitive assays and enabling precise mass-based dosing. Ideal for SPR, BLI, and cell-based functional studies.

Какую систему экспрессии мне выбрать?

HEK293/CHO: Native folding, glycosylation, and disulfide bonds — ideal for receptor-binding and functional studies.
E. coli: High yield and cost-effective, best for structural screening.
Insect/Yeast: Balanced PTMs with good scalability.

Какой уровень эндотоксина рекомендуется для анализов с использованием иммунных клеток?

≤0.1 EU/µg is the standard for immune cell culture, T-cell expansion, and in vivo studies. Every lot ships with LAL-verified endotoxin data on the CoA.

Как восстановить лиофилизированные белки?

Use sterile, endotoxin-free buffer. Gently swirl — avoid vortexing. Aliquot into single-use volumes and store at -80°C to prevent freeze-thaw damage.
